The border between Canada and the U.S. will close for nonessential travel.

President Donald Trump confirmed the news in a tweet on Wednesday morning. "We will be, by mutual consent, temporarily closing our Northern Border with Canada to non-essential traffic. Trade will not be affected. Details to follow!" Trump tweeted.

"I just spoke to President Trump again this morning and we have agreed that both Canada and the United States will temporarily restrict all nonessential travel across the Canada-U.S. border,"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au said in a news conference on Wednesday morning.

Vice President Mike Pence said in a Wednesday briefing the decision was "by mutual consent."

U.S. flights headed to Canada will indeed fly as scheduled, though passengers will face screening, according to the U.S. State Department. Those arriving must self-isolate for 14 days, and anyone exhibiting symptoms won't be allowed to enter Canada.
